Does my situation qualify as medical malpractice?

Not every single adverse result amounts to malpractice. To have a valid claim, the law requires proof of four elements: a duty of care was present, the provider deviated from the accepted standard of care, that deviation resulted in measurable damages, and you suffered real, documented losses. What is the timeline for a malpractice case?

How long your medical malpractice case is influenced by multiple variables, including how cooperative the defense is and how disputed the liability is. A number of matters resolve within 12 to 18 months, while cases going to trial can extend beyond two years. We keep clients updated so you stay informed throughout the process.

What can I actually win in a medical malpractice lawsuit?

The compensation available can differ considerably, but medical malpractice claims can recover economic damages such as past and future medical bills, income lost during recovery, and subjective losses like pain and suffering. Where gross negligence is proven, you may be entitled to exemplary damages.

Does Nevada have a statute of limitations on medical malpractice claims?

Yes. In Nevada, most patients have a three-year window from the moment of the medical error — or one year from discovery of the negligence and its connection to your harm — whichever is the shorter period. Failing to act before it passes permanently bars your right to sue. Speak with an attorney as quickly as you are able to avoid losing your chance to recover.
